Venturing into the world of real estate can be both exhilarating and daunting. From purchasing a cozy cottage to negotiating complex commercial deals, legal intricacies often come into play. This is where real estate lawyers emerge as invaluable experts, delivering essential guidance throughout the process.
Real estate lawyers possess in-depth understanding of property law, contracts, legalities, and transactions. They represent clients on a wide variety of matters, including title examinations, creating legal documents, and resolving any issues that may arise.
Whether you're a first-time homeowner or an experienced investor, a real estate lawyer can help you explore the complexities of real estate law and ensure your legal interests.

What Real Estate Lawyers Do: Real Estate Law Simplified: What Does a Real Estate Lawyer Actually Do?
Navigating the world of real estate transactions can seem complex and overwhelming, especially when dealing with legal intricacies. This is where a skilled real estate lawyer comes in. A real estate attorney acts as your trusted guide throughout the entire process, ensuring your concerns are protected at every step.
Their expertise extends a wide range of areas, including contract creation, title examinations, and bargaining on your behalf. Real estate lawyers are also essential in handling challenges that may arise during a transaction, including disputes with sellers or lenders.
- Moreover, they can help you comprehend the legal consequences of different choices.
- Ultimately, a real estate lawyer provides assurance knowing that your investment is in secure hands.
